Job Description

Deputy Headteacher Contract Type: Contract January 2025 to July 2025 Hours: 40 hours per week Salary: £58,569 - £64,691 per year Location: Leyland, Lancashire About the School Simply Education are recruiting on behalf of a outstanding independent day school I based in Lancashire Who are looking for a Deputy Head Teacher to join then from January 2026. The school provides specialist education for young people with Social, Emotional and Mental Health (SEMH) difficulties. We are committed to delivering a safe, inclusive, and supportive learning environment where every student can thrive. The Role We are seeking a passionate and dedicated Deputy Headteacher to work closely with the Headteacher to drive the school's strategic vision. This role will involve leading and managing staff, deputising for the Headteacher both on and off site, and occasionally undertaking the professional duties of a class teacher. Key Responsibilities: Deputise for the Headteacher and take overall responsibility for the school in their absence. Act as Designated Safeguarding Lead (DSL), ensuring compliance with statutory responsibilities and staff training. Lead positive relationship and engagement strategies to foster a safe and inclusive school culture. Oversee whole-school pastoral care and personal development, implementing interventions that generate measurable improvements. Support the pastoral team in areas such as attendance, family engagement, and medicine administration. Ensure staff fulfil their organisational responsibilities effectively. Support the Headteacher in communicating and implementing the school's vision and strategic goals. Contribute to quality assurance across all school activities and provide evidence-based overviews of key school issues. Lead specific areas of responsibility within the wider leadership and management team.Skills and Experience: The successful candidate will demonstrate: Significant experience in a senior leadership role within education. At least 5 years of proven success in teaching, ideally within a special needs environment. Experience working with students with SEMH or Autism is highly desirable. Strong knowledge of positive behaviour management at a whole-school level. Experience as a Deputy or Designated Safeguarding Lead. Understanding of formal, semi-formal, and informal curricula. Experience leading and managing diverse teams effectively. Experience engaging with the wider community and/or school governance structures.
